Q: Is 7,630,414 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 7,630,414 is a composite number.

Why is 7,630,414 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 7,630,414 can be evenly divided by 1 2 11 22 127 254 1,397 2,731 2,794 5,462 30,041 60,082 346,837 693,674 3,815,207 and 7,630,414, with no remainder.

Since 7,630,414 cannot be divided by just 1 and 7,630,414, it is a composite number.
